Broadside Collision on Highway 54 Claims Two Lives

I came upon this serious Missouri car accident shortly after it happened on Sunday morning.  The damage to the Pontiac was catastrophic.  I had a feeling that there would be no survivors in that vehicle.  The Missouri Highway Patrol reported that Marian and Marvin Peirick both passed away in the crash and were transported directly to Dulle-Trimble funeral home in Jefferson City.  The driver of the Dodge pick-up sustained serious personal injuries and was transported to Capital Regional Hospital for emergency medical care.

Highway 54 in between Camdenton and Jefferson City Missouri has its share of serious automobile accidents.  Motorists heading down, or coming home from, a weekend at the Lake of the Ozarks make the road heavily traveled in certain hours between Friday and Sunday.  A vast majority of car accidents seem to occur during these days.  Another potential contributing factor to the commonality of car accidents on Highway 54 is the high quantity of side streets that are NOT controlled by a traffic signal.  Motorists merging out of these side-streets are faced with fast-moving cars heading in both directions.  This is a common recipe for disaster, similar to that of the roadway designs on Highway 65 and Highway 63 in Mid-Missouri.
